| Hoarseness of voice in an AIDS patient: a rare presenting feature of disseminated histoplasmosis. | |

Laryngeal histoplasmosis is very rare among patients with HIV and very few cases have so far been documented. We report a case of laryngeal histoplasmosis in a patient with no prior AIDS defining diagnosis, which mimicked epithelial neoplasia, and was treated successfully with oral fluconazole. |
